Akwa United FC, Ibom Air seal N200m partnership deal

By Dianabasi Effiong

Akwa United Football Club on Thursday sealed a partnership deal worth N200 million with state-owned Ibom Air thus becoming the official sponsor of the team.

The State Commissioner for Sports, Etubom Paul Bassey, who represented the state government at the ceremony held at Godswill Akpabio International Stadium, Uyo expressed delight that the realization of the partnership.

He said, “I am delighted to witness this partnership finally become a reality. I have always envisioned a day when Ibom Air and Akwa United would come together in true partnership.”

According to him, the partnership was in tune with the ARISE Agenda of Gov. Umo Eno, which encourages private sector involvement in sports development in the state.

“This aligns perfectly with the ARISE Agenda of His Excellency, Pastor Umo Eno, which promotes private sector involvement in sports,” Bassey said.

He also expressed the hope that the deal would ensure that sports engagements in the state to continue to meet global standards.

“With this partnership, we are not only supporting our club but also laying the foundation for local sports to compete with global standards,” the commissioner said.

Similarly, the Chairman of Akwa United FC, Joseph Eno, said that the partnership came at the crucial moment when the club was rebuilding to return to its best competitive form for the task ahead.

“The backing from Ibom Air is both strategic and timely. It will boost the morale of our players and technical team. Wearing the logo of such a reputable brand reminds us that we represent excellence, and we must deliver at the highest level,” Eno said.

Also in his speech on the occasion, Mr. George Uriesi, the Chief Executive Officer (CEO) of Ibom Air, assured that the partnership reflected the airline’s commitment to support the state through impactful community-focused initiatives.

“At Ibom Air, our core pillars of support are Health, Community Development, Education, and Sports. And what better time than now to invest in sports? Akwa United, a club with a proud championship history, is currently rebuilding.

“Our goal is to support their resurgence, to help them rise again, back to the top of the league and beyond,” Uriesi said.

Also speaking on behalf of Ibom Air, the Group Marketing Manager, Ibom Air, Mrs Aniekan Essienette, said that the airline was committed to raising the state’s flag in partnership with the state’s premier football club

“Just as Akwa United strives to raise the flag of Akwa Ibom high on the football field, Ibom-Air continues to raise that same flag in the skies by staying committed to reliability, on-time departure, and excellent service.

“This has helped us to continue connecting our people to opportunities across Nigeria and beyond.

“The partnership, dubbed ‘We Rise Together,’ is expected to innovate Akwa Ibom’s visibility and legacy, inspiring young people across the state to dream bigger and reach higher.

“Together, we will tell a powerful story of excellence, resilience, and growth,” Essienette said.

The N200 million sponsorship deal, which is for an initial two-year term, includes cash and in-kind contributions, with 50 per cent of the total value provided in kind.

It aims to promote the state’s image, strengthen community pride, and showcase the synergy between two of the state’s most iconic brands.(www.amatropics.com)
